Hairspray (Soundtrack to the Motion Picture)

This musical revisitation—the 2007 movie version of the Broadway adaptation of John Waters' 1988 racially subversive comedy—treats the gleeful spirit of early-'60s pop music with almost classical respect. In addition to being an utter delight from its ironically jubilant opener ("Good Morning Baltimore") to its unstoppable showstopping climax ("You Can't Stop the Beat"), Hairspray captures soul music's gospel underpinnings (Queen Latifah's "I Know Where I've Been"), the yearnings of countless girl groups ("I Can Hear the Bells"), and much more.
